The use of "cracks" for specialized software like Bluebits Trikker—a professional tool used by electricians to create single-line diagrams and site plans—poses significant risks that often outweigh any initial cost savings. The Dangers of Using a "Crack"
While users may seek "cracked" versions to bypass licensing, these files frequently carry hidden dangers: bluebits trikker crack work
Malware and Ransomware: Crack executables are a common delivery method for malicious scripts. These can include Remote Access Trojans (RATs) that give attackers full control of your machine or information stealers that scrape sensitive business data.
System Vulnerabilities: Because cracked software cannot be updated through official channels, it remains vulnerable to security flaws that the developer, Bluebits, may have already patched in legitimate versions.
Legal & Professional Consequences: Software piracy is a federal crime in many jurisdictions, with potential fines reaching $150,000 in the U.S. for copyright violations. For professional electricians, using unlicensed software can also lead to compliance issues and reputational damage. A More Secure Alternative
To combat piracy and improve user experience, Bluebits recently modernized its licensing system. Starting with version 1.5.97, the software moved away from traditional activation files to a more flexible activation key system. Electricians can now choose from: Annual Plans: For long-term, professional use.
Monthly Plans: A flexible, low-cost option for occasional users or short-term projects.
Legitimate licenses can be managed directly through a user account on the official Trikker website, ensuring you receive the latest security updates and technical support. Simply draw a single-line diagram and site plan - Trikker

The Architecture of Unauthorized Access: Analyzing Software Cracking in Professional Tools
In the modern digital landscape, specialized software like Bluebits Trikker—an essential tool for electrical designers to create single-wire diagrams and floor plans—represents a significant investment in intellectual property. However, the prevalence of "cracks" and "keygen" tools continues to pose a challenge for developers. Understanding how these cracks work requires a dive into the world of reverse engineering and the vulnerabilities of digital licensing systems. How Software Cracks Work
Software cracking is the unauthorized modification of a program’s machine code to bypass licensing or usage restrictions. For a tool like Trikker, which typically uses a license file activation system, a crack usually targets one of three areas:
Binary Patching: Crackers use disassemblers to analyze the software's assembly code. They identify the specific "if/then" instruction that checks for a valid license. By modifying this code—often changing a jump instruction—they force the program to think the check was successful, even without a valid key.
Keygen Creation: If the software uses a mathematical algorithm to verify serial numbers, hackers may reverse-engineer that algorithm. They then create a standalone program (a keygen) that generates valid-looking keys on demand.
Emulation and Redirection: Some cracks work by faking a connection to a license server. When the software "phones home" to verify its status, the crack redirects that traffic to a local "mimic server" that sends back a false approval. The Hidden Dangers of Cracked Software
